When to fly to Malaga Airport (AGP)
It's time to work out your dates for your flight from General Jose Antonio Anzoategui International Airport to Malaga Airport. July is the busiest month to visit Málaga. If you prefer a more low-key vibe, go in January.
Book your flight from General Jose Antonio Anzoategui International Airport to Malaga Airport for July if you want to go to Málaga during its warmest month. Expect temperatures of between 21ºC (70ºF) and 34ºC (93ºF).
Look for cheap tickets from BLA to AGP in January if you like cooler conditions. Temperatures are at their lowest around then, ranging between 7ºC (45ºF) and 17ºC (63ºF) on average.
